RAYS Gas-Over-oil actuated ball valves for delivery

RAYS has successfully completed a DN150-DN1000 PN63 Gas-Over-Oil actuated ball valves project which has passed various tests. After debugging, these 17 pcs of ball valves and actuators have been delivered to its foreign customer in March of 2020 which will be placed in a large-scale booster compressor station project.

All the ball valves delivered this time adopted safety Gas-Over-Oil actuator with hydraulic manual and pneumatic functions, which are featured with remote control and ESD emergency shutdown functions. The customer only needs to provide a 220V AC power supply on-site. Besides, the challenging characteristics of the products in this order were: large diameter, high pressure, the high height of the whole setup, the largest single piece of the DN1000 ball valve weighed about 15 tons, production equipment, lifting equipment, debugging equipment, and personnel safety production.
